How much training is required to become a hunter. How long is it?
Basic courses are required in order to learn how you can hunt. This course teaches about different game species and provides information about hunting laws.
You will learn how firearms and ammunition should be handled. These items will be safely used.
This course can be completed in two weeks or three months. Some courses can only be taken online. Other courses are available in person.
A written test must be passed to become eligible for a licence. A hunter education course may also be required.
How much does it cost to get licensed? What if I don’t make enough money?
It varies from one state to the next. The cost of licensing can range from $20 to more than $100.
You may be eligible to receive a grant or loan if your income is not sufficient.
In addition to the fee, you will need to purchase a tag. The price of tags varies depending on the game you are hunting.
There are tags available for bear, elk and moose as well as waterfowl, upland birds and furbearers, such as foxes.
Some states require that you register with the Department of Natural Resources in order to obtain a license.
To ensure that you comply with all regulations, it is important to check the local laws before you start hunting.

How to Select the Best Deer Rifle
The selection of the right firearm depends on many factors such as your budget, hunting style, terrain, weather conditions, etc. The type of game you plan to hunt is the most important. If you plan to shoot whitetail deer, then you should choose a rifle with a scope. You could use a bolt action rifle if you do not want to carry a gun case, or you could go for a semi automatic rifle. There are many choices when it comes to rifles. Many people prefer the feel and control of a lever-action rifle, while others prefer a more modern pump-action model. It is up to you which one you would like to buy. But before you decide to buy a specific model, here are some things to remember.
First of all, it is important to know the type of game that you are hunting. Are you hunting small game like squirrels? Or large animals like deer. You might need a different weapon depending on how big the animal is. A.308 caliber rifle is a good choice if you plan to hunt deer. This will enable you kill larger animals than if you hunt them with a.223 rifle. It is important to consider the cost of a rifle when choosing a rifle. A high-quality rifle will be more expensive than one that is cheap. It is important to ensure the rifle you choose matches the ammunition you will use. Make sure the barrel length allows you to hit your target from afar.
The type of terrain in which you will hunt is another important consideration. Are you planning to hunt in open areas or dense forests? You should choose a long-range rifle if hunting is in open areas. On the other hand, if you are going to hunt near trees, then you should opt to use a short range rifle. Make sure you know the specific terrain you're hunting.
You should also make sure that the rifle is in good condition before you buy it. Make sure the rifle is clean and well maintained. Make sure the trigger works correctly. Examine the trigger for signs and symptoms of corrosion or damage. You should inspect the rifle's stock as well as the finish. To test the accuracy of the rifle's shooting, fire it up. All these steps will help you determine whether the rifle is suitable for you.
